Property Description for 862 Carroll Street, 1

Gorgeous CONDO duplex with your own lushly landscaped garden in a 22.5' wide Park Block townhouse in prime Park Slope. This lovely 2.5 bedroom home includes 2 full and 1 half bathrooms (all with radiant heating), a spacious lower level great room with built-in media center plus home office with Murphy bed, abundant storage space, and full-size laundry facilities. The stunning open chef's kitchen boasts Carrara marble counter tops, stainless steel appliances and a Viking stove. The living/dining area and bedrooms are all generously sized, and the master bedroom offers a sunny garden view plus en suite bathroom that includes Carrara marble, a double vanity, and a luxurious spa shower. The vast recreation area on the lower level is flooded with light and provides ample space for a variety of uses. The unit is fully equipped with central air conditioning & heating, recessed lighting and sleek finishes throughout, plus an alarm system and video intercom. Enjoy a total of approx. 1,700 s.f. of living space on two levels, plus 450 s.f. of private outdoor space. Located on one of Park Slopes most coveted blocks, this truly special apartment offers the perfect combination of classic townhome living and modern amenities in a pet-friendly 4-unit condo conversion. The icing on the cake is the incredibly low monthly cost: $334 common charges + $0 real estate taxes (J-51 tax abatement in place). All of this with Prospect Park right at the corner!

Quick Profile

Boasting beautiful tree-lined streets, brownstones and a range of activities for all age groups, Park Slope is consistently ranked as one of New York’s most desirable neighborhoods. Filled with lush parks and greenery, the neighborhood is also known for its rare combination of excellent public schools, award-winning restaurants, nightlife, small independently owned businesses and community gardens.

Situated at the western slope of Prospect Park, the neighborhood is divided into different sections: North Slope, Center Slope and South Slope. Depending on who you ask, of course, the definitions of where these borders end and begin may vary (is the divide between North and Center deemed Union Street, Garfield Place, 1st Street or 3rd Street? The one between Center and South 6th Street, 9th Street, 11th Street or 15th Street?). 

Regardless of what part of the Slope you find yourself on, there’s no shortage of architectural beauty. From row houses to brownstones to mansions, the idyllic setting of the neighborhood is further enhanced by its Romanesque and Renaissance Revival styles. Case in point of this is also two of the area’s most well-known churches, Park Slope United Methodist Church and Saint Augustine Roman Catholic Church. 

Revered for its family-friendly appeal, Park Slope is often regarded as one of the best places to raise a family in New York City. That said, it doesn’t mean that parents don’t know how to have a good time... a slew of bars constantly opening in the neighborhood ranging from the high-end cocktail saloon to the dive (well, by Park Slope standards, anyway).
